Essential Tips for Traveling with Pets

1. Plan Ahead

Before hitting the road or skies, research pet policies of airlines, accommodations, and transportation providers. Some places have restrictions on pet size, breed, or number of animals allowed.

2. Visit the Vet

Ensure your pet is up to date on vaccinations, has a health certificate if required, and discuss any travel-related health concerns with your veterinarian.

3. Pack Smart

Bring essentials like food, water, bowls, leash, waste bags, favorite toys, a comfortable carrier or crate, and any medications your pet needs. Having familiar items helps reduce anxiety.

4. Practice Travel Conditioning

If your pet isn’t used to travel, take them on short drives or outings beforehand to get them comfortable with the experience.

5. Keep Identification Handy

Make sure your pet has a collar with an ID tag and consider microchipping. Carry copies of vaccination records and your contact information.

6. Maintain Routine

Try to stick to your pet’s feeding and exercise schedules during travel to keep them calm and happy.

Pet-Friendly Destinations to Explore

1. Asheville, North Carolina

Known for its scenic Blue Ridge Mountains and vibrant arts scene, Asheville offers numerous pet-friendly hiking trails, breweries, and restaurants. Many accommodations here welcome pets, making it ideal for outdoor-loving pet owners.

2. Portland, Oregon

Portland is renowned for its dog parks, pet-friendly cafes, and welcoming vibe. The city boasts plenty of green spaces where your furry friend can roam freely.

3. San Diego, California

With its sunny beaches and numerous dog-friendly parks, San Diego is a paradise for pets and their owners. Many beaches allow dogs off-leash during certain hours, and several hotels cater to pets.

4. Banff, Canada

For those willing to cross the border, Banff National Park offers stunning mountain landscapes and pet-friendly trails. Just check local regulations for wildlife safety.

5. Lake District, England

This UK destination is a haven for pet owners, with dog-friendly cottages, walking trails, and cafes. The natural beauty combined with welcoming locals makes it a perfect getaway.

Traveling Tips for Different Modes of Transport

By Car

  • Secure your pet in a carrier or use a pet seatbelt.
  • Plan regular breaks for exercise and bathroom needs.
  • Never leave your pet unattended in a parked car.

By Air

  • Check airline pet policies and book in advance.
  • Use an airline-approved carrier.
  • Try to book non-stop flights to reduce stress.

By Train or Bus

  • Confirm if pets are allowed and any restrictions.
  • Bring comfort items and keep your pet on a leash or in a carrier.
